At the tender age of 21 Emily Ratajkowski starred in Robin Thicke’s infamous Blurred Lines video wearing just a thong. She said it was empowering. Nearly a decade on, the model and actress is not so sure.

Emily Ratajkowski wants control. She wants control, she says, because there have been too many times in her life when she thought she had lots and claimed she had lots, but really she had very little.
